Technology Sector Overview

The Technology sector includes 853 publicly traded companies with a combined market capitalization of $49.97T. The sector is led by NVIDIA Corporation (NVDA.TO), Apple Inc. (AAPL.TO), NVIDIA Corporation (NVDA), which together represent a significant share of total sector value. These companies span a diverse range of business models and sub-industries, making the Technology sector one of the most closely followed segments of the equity market.

Technology Sector Valuation

The Technology sector currently trades at an average P/E ratio of 87.7x — a growth premium, indicating that investors expect above-average earnings expansion from sector companies. Comparing this figure against broader market averages and historical norms can help investors assess whether the sector is trading at a discount or premium. The average dividend yield among payers stands at 4.30%, contributing an income component to total returns for sector investors.

Technology Dividend Profile

154 out of 853 Technology companies (18%) currently pay a dividend, with dividend payers representing a smaller, income-oriented subset of the sector. The average dividend yield among paying companies is 4.30%, providing a meaningful income stream for long-term holders. Dividend sustainability and payout ratios are key metrics to evaluate when building an income-focused portfolio within this sector.
